Kishiwada Danjiri Festival
September 23rd, 2008 · No Comments
The Kishiwada Danjiri Festival held on September 13 in Kishiwada, Osaka. This festival is the most famous danjiri festival. In the festival, people pull “danjiri” which is wooden carts holding shrine or temple.

Dream On Ice 2008
June 29th, 2008 · No Comments
Mao Asada is the best Japanese figure skater and ranked first in the world. She won the 2008 World Figure Skating Champion and Four Continents champion. This performance is Dream on Ice 2008.
